WebSynopsis #. Task executions can be aborted only if they are in non-terminal state. If they are FAILED, ABORTED, or SUCCEEDED, calling terminate on them has no effect. WebJan 31, 2024 · Step 1: Move kubeconfig to .kube directory. Kubectl interacts with the kubernetes cluster using the details available in the Kubeconfig file. By default, kubectl looks for the config file in the /.kube location. Lets move the kubeconfig file to the .kube directory. WebJan 31, 2024 · Flyte is a structured programming and distributed processing platform that enables highly concurrent, scalable, and maintainable workflows for Machine Learning and Data Processing. It is a fabric that connects disparate computation backends using a type-safe data dependency graph.
